For less severe cases, a dental bridge could be placed, addressing one to three missing teeth in a row. For multiple gaps, partial dentures could offer a solution and restore bite function. Finally, a complete set of dentures could be crafted and secured. While most fulls and partial dentures are removable, they could be stablized with multiple dental implants. Dental implants essentially look and function like natural teeth, and prevent negative changes to your jawbones and facial structure following tooth loss.
